Cationic and anionic surfactants are usually restricted to use in topical, o/w emulsions. Cationic agents (quarternary ammonium salts) are incompatible with organic anions and they are occasionally used as emulsifiers. Soaps get more info are topic to hydrolysis and will be fewer appealing than the greater secure detergents.

13. Auxiliary emulsifying agents Auxiliary (secondary) emulsifying agents involve All those compounds that happen to be Commonly incapable them selves of forming steady emulsion. Their most important values lies within their capability to function as thickening agents and thus help stabilize the emulsion.

Pharmaceutical emulsions are dispersions of 1 liquid in One more immiscible liquid. An emulsion is made up of a minimum of two liquid phases, one dispersed as globules check here in one other, and stabilized by an emulsifying agent. Emulsions could be oil-in-h2o or drinking water-in-oil according to which section is dispersed. Emulsions are thermodynamically unstable and depend upon emulsifying agents to kinetically stabilize the method by lessening interfacial stress or forming protecting films all-around globules.
